This book provides commonsense information and insights into the condition, and considers the: - key features of AD/HD and which warning signs to watch out for - educational implications for children diagnosed - pros and cons of using medication - case studies which demonstrate the successful and effective inclusion of children with AD/HD into mainstream classrooms - ways in which parents, teachers and schools can co-operate with other agencies to ensure best provision for the child The authors also provide guidance on writing Individual Education Plans, clear explanations of the statementing process and a discussion on the implications of whole school planning and multi-agency working.
